A tool designed to estimate the expenditures associated with preserving harvested grains is essential for efficient farm management. This instrument incorporates factors such as facility depreciation, energy consumption, labor expenses, insurance premiums, and potential spoilage losses to project the total financial burden. As an example, this computational aid can determine the per-bushel expense of maintaining corn in a steel bin over a specified duration, considering aeration costs and potential interest on capital investment.
The ability to accurately project these costs offers multiple advantages. It aids in making informed decisions about selling strategies, facilitates comparisons between on-farm storage and commercial options, and allows for effective budget allocation. Historically, farmers relied on less precise estimation methods, often leading to inaccurate profitability assessments. The advent of accessible computational tools has significantly improved financial planning in agricultural operations, contributing to more sustainable and profitable grain handling practices.
